Mô tả công việc
Manage our Android Automotive OS (AAOS) platform, running in a QEMU/KVM virtualized environment.
Design and develop the central data bridge that connects our ADAS system (ROS2) to the Android environment.
This includes:
- The host-side services that translates ROS2 data and serves it via gRPC and RTSP.
- The guest-side client (in Java/Kotlin) that runs as a persistent service within AAOS, receiving the data and making it available to all IVI apps.
Develop example IVI applications (in Java/Kotlin).
Work closely with the simulation team to define the data APIs for the digital twin.
Yêu cầu
A Bachelor's degree in Computer Science, Computer Engineering, or a related field.
Strong programming skills in Java/Kotlin and Python.
Experience with Android development (Android Studio, SDK, app/service lifecycle).
A solid understanding of client-server architectures, networking (TCP/UDP), and APIs (gRPC or REST).
Comfortable working in a Linux environment and using virtualization tools (QEMU/KVM).
A "full-stack" mindset and a passion for building complex, end-to-end systems.
Bonus Points (Nice to Have):
- Experience building the Android Open Source Project (AOSP) from source.
- Familiarity with gRPC/Protobuf.
- Knowledge of video streaming (RTSP, H.264) and Android media players (ExoPlayer).
Quyền lợi
Competitive salary.
On job training.
Performance-based bonuses/ 13th month salary.
Comprehensive health, dental, and vision insurance plans.
Professional development and training programs.
Refer friends to open jobs and receive a cash bonus for every successful referral you make
Thông tin khác
Thời gian làm việc
Thứ 2 - Thứ 6 (từ 08:00 đến 17:30)
Thông tin chung
Nơi làm việc
- - Hà Nội: Tòa nhà Home City, 177 Trung Kính, Phường Cầu Giấy
Cách thức ứng tuyển
Ứng viên nộp hồ sơ trực tuyến bằng cách bấm nút Ứng tuyển bên dưới:
Hạn nộp: 15/01/2026